Pumpkin Pecan White Chocolate Cookies
0 Likes
Prep Time:
15 minutes
Cook Time:
22 minutes
Total Time:
40 minutes
Delicious pumpkin cookies loaded with pecans and white chocolate chips.
Ingredients:
  • 2.25 cups all-purpose flour
  • 0.5 teaspoon baking soda
  • 0.5 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
  • 1 cup unsalted butter
  • 1.5 cups dark brown sugar
  • 1 cup solid pack pumpkin puree
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 10 ounces white chocolate, chopped
  • 0.5 cup pecan halves
Instructions:
  • Preheat your oven to 300 degrees F (150 degrees C) and grease the cookie sheets.
  • Combine butter and brown sugar in a large bowl, cream until smooth. Add eggs and vanilla, mix well. Stir in pumpkin puree until fully blended. Combine flour, baking soda, and pumpkin pie spice, add to mixture. Fold in white chocolate and pecans. Spoon onto cookie sheets. Make sure cookies are 2 inches apart.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 20 to 22 minutes until the bottoms are lightly browned. Let them cool for 5 minutes on the baking sheets before transferring to wire racks to cool.
